Islander killed over alleged affair

A MAN from East Sepik has been charged with wilful murder for allegedly stabbing another man who died later in hospital in Wewak, according to police.
The incident happened on May 26 and the accused, Lens Sauru Bau, was scheduled to appear in court yesterday.
East Sepik police commander Supt Albert Beli said Bau, from Muschu Island outside Wewak town, had accused the deceased of having an affair with his wife.
He identified the deceased as Israel Kalbanok, from Sup village on Muschu Island.
Supt Beli said Kalbanok was at his home when he was approached and attacked with a knife in front of his family on May 26.
He urged people in the province to report matters at the station for police to investigate instead of taking them into their own hands.
“Allow the police or village authorities to look into your concerns or suspicions,” Supt Beli said.
“If you think you have a case against someone, let the system deal with it.
“Otherwise you can become accused of another crime.”
